As a Principal Product Designer on ROS (the Roblox Operating System), you'll be an individual contributor focused on accelerating the systems that scale Roblox.

ROS is our suite of internal applications that drive employee productivity, promote collaboration, and support the most creative workforce in the world.

You'll be responsible for the UX architecture, design language, and user engagement of custom capabilities that scale Roblox.

You will combine internal tools and third-party applications for People Operations, Talent Acquisition, Budgeting, Roadmapping, and Business Analytics.

You have experience leading and innovating in the internal application space, with a deep instinct for what great looks like with consumer-facing enterprise tools.

You'll need to be strategic and create long-term design plans encompassing a suite of products, and uplevel the visual design language of ROS.

You will report to the Sr. Product Design Manager.

You Will :

  • You'll audit, research, strategize and lead design for our in-progress ROS platform
  • Listen, learn, empathize, and get close to PMs and engineers to understand their challenges, constraints and needs
  • Create a visual design language for ROS
  • Conduct your own UXR interviews, surveys and usability tests to inform and validate product design; synthesize results for stakeholder buy-in
  • Oversee the execution of journey maps, system maps, service design blueprints, wireframes, prototypes, reusable components, interaction patterns and rigorous design specs
  • Establish a scalable, flexible, and contextually-aware UX framework, patterns, guidelines, templates, and resources for consistency and quality across a suite of tools

You Have :

  • 7+ years experience in product design, information architecture, UX, or a related field
  • Expert knowledge with consumer products and a high-quality bar with UX best practices for internal platforms
  • An understanding of the entire product lifecycle, from running design sprints, conducting UX research, executing on design specs, launching, and iterating based on metrics
  • Experience as a product design thought leader, influencing PMs and engineers, earning trust, evangelizing design, educating your partners on the UX process, bringing them along, and advocating for users
  • Excellent creative, analytical, visual, interaction, and / or service design skills
  • Your own design portfolio of products that showcases, functionality, clarity despite complexity, usability, and flow across an overall user experience
